Filters:
telecommunications equipment supplier in Shackleford
About 1 results.
Cubic | Vocality
Puttenham Lane, GU8 6AP Shackleford, United KingdomSome of the world’s most critical communications rely on Vocality. Our technology allows people businesses and government agencies across the globe to securely connect with each other in the most…